St. Paul police find vulnerable teen who was missing for hours

February 26, 2017 at 7:17AM

St. Paul police have found a vulnerable teen who had been missing four hours Saturday night.

Police did give the circumstances for how they located Philip Ward, 15. He had gone missing from the 2000 block of Suburban Avenue about 7:30 p.m. Saturday.
